#9c5c68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c5c68 is composed of 61.2% red, 36.1%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 348.8 degrees, a saturation of 25.8% and a lightness of 48.6%. #9c5c68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8d0 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#9c5c68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c5c68 has RGB values of R:156, G:92,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.33,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10247272.

Shades and Tints of #9c5c68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080505 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c5c68
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f797a is the less saturated color, while #f20632 is the most saturated one.
